JOB DESCRIPTIONS:
Firefighter:
Firefighters work under the direction of a Company Officer. Duties include: firefighting, rescue, forcible entry, ventilation, first aid, CPR, HAZMAT, cleaning/service of tools and equipment, and working in Fire Alarm as a relief FCO, as needed. After one year of service, firefighters are required to be able to work in the position of Engineer and drive the fire unit along with operate the pump and equipment on the unit.
Fire Communications Officer:
FCO's work out of Fire Alarm communication's center located in the Parish Government Complex. Duties include: answering emergency 911 phone calls, dispatching appropriate fire units, handling all phone and radio traffic to assist with emergencies, and maintaining vital records of communication. Computer, typing, and clear communication skills are important. FCO's hold the rank of Captain.
Fire Prevention Inspector:
FPI's work out of Headquarters. Duties include: enforcement of fire codes, issuing permits, reviewing construction plans, maintaining fire reports, investigating the origin and cause of fires, testifying in court on such matters, and working with law enforcement. FPI's hold the rank of Captain.
WORK SCHEDULES:
Firefighters are in the Suppression Division. The work schedule for the Suppression Division is 24 hours on duty, 48 hours off duty. Report time is 7:00 AM and relieve time is 7:00 AM the following morning.
Fire Communication Officers are in the Communication Division. The work schedule for the Communication Division is 12-hour shifts with a day shift and a night shift. Report time is 6:00 AM for the day shift, and 6:00 PM for the night shift.
Fire Prevention Inspectors are in the Fire Prevention Division. The work schedule for the Fire Prevention Division is a Flex schedule: Monday through Friday on a bi-weekly rotation totaling 80 hours per pay period.
BENEFITS:
Civil Service:
Impartial hearing and review on all personnel actions.
Collective Bargaining Agreement:
Union contract with certain rights between St. Bernard Parish Firefighters Association and St. Bernard Parish Government.
Salary:
Starting wage for a Firefighter: $11.88 per hour avg. 56 HRS / week
Starting wage for a Fire Communication Officer:$20.35 per hour avg. 42 HRS / week
Starting wage for a Fire Prevention Inspector: $Determined by the Fire Chief per hour. 40 HRS / week
Paid Annual Leave:
Earn 18 hours per month, 1st through the 10th year
Earn 1 hour more for each additional year thereafter
Paid Sick Leave:
Earn 12 hours per month
2% Annual Salary Increase:
As required by state law.
Supplemental Pay:
$600.00 per month from the State after one year of service
Health Insurance:
Single or Family
The parish pays 70% of the premium.
Employee pays 30% of the premium
Retirement:
Vested after 12 years of service
3.3% of pay, per year of service (ex 20 years = 66%, 25 years = 83%, 30 years = 99%)
Eligibility: 20 years and age 50, 25 years of any age, or 12 years and age 55
Also, it has Survivor Benefits and a DROP
Paid Holidays:
15 designated holidays per year
Holiday pay is 3 times regular pay
You only get paid for holidays that actually worked.
Personal Day:
One personal day off per year
